Hi, just flagging that Swiftgale Couriers missed yesterday's scheduled pick-up again — third time this month — so we've cancelled the booking and moved the job over to Bramley Express instead. The parcels are still sitting in the mailroom cage, all labelled and ready to go. Could you let reception know the new driver will arrive tomorrow between 10:00 and 11:00, and that the old courier account is closed? When the Bramley driver arrives, the confidential hand-over instruction is set out on the line below.

handover note for yagep-tagef: the fenok sorwyn courier leaves the fraok sileth sorax ledger at gate 2873 under passcode 476683

CI note: Brokerhop upgrade (3.x → 4.x) breaks the Tansley integration suite. Cause: new ack semantics — consumers must explicitly nack on failure or messages silently drop. Fix is in the consumer shim; review that diff carefully. Pin the broker image until the shim merges. Green run reproduced locally and in CI. Verified build token follows.

build token for tawif-bahip: htk31_68bba16e1afabfef4ecc69408c06f16

Subject: Handover — Catalog cache invalidation

On-call: quick handover before I'm out. The Shelfwright catalog pushes invalidation events on every product update; if the purge worker lags, stale prices surface on the storefront within minutes. Watch the queue depth dashboard. If it climbs past the amber line, restart the purge worker — safe, idempotent. Do not flush the whole cache; that took Ridgeline's storefront down last quarter. Hotfix deploys to the purge fleet need signing. Current deploy key follows.

release key, kaguf-tahog: bky13_HCgWCnvYhTnwa

Runbook: Dependency pinning policy — Bramblegate services

All Bramblegate services pin dependencies to exact versions; ranges are forbidden in production manifests. The lockfile is the source of truth and is regenerated only by the weekly update job, never by hand. If a support ticket mentions a version mismatch, first confirm the running build matches the lockfile commit, then check whether an emergency unpin was applied — those expire after seven days. The pinning enforcement service itself runs with the following configuration values.

config for bahop-baduf:
[kasion]
team = lamath
access_code = ac_d807e5
host = kasion.paliqcloud.corp
port = 4000
owner = julix.tamvan
peer = frair.qorvelsoft.local